117.info
人生若只如初见

如何备份Debian DHCP配置

备份Debian DHCP服务器配置是一个重要的步骤,以防配置文件丢失或损坏。以下是备份Debian DHCP服务器配置的步骤:

  1. 确定DHCP配置文件的位置: Debian DHCP服务器的配置文件通常位于 /etc/dhcp/dhcpd.conf。此外,可能还有其他相关的配置文件,例如 /etc/dhcp/dhcpd6.conf(用于IPv6)和 /etc/default/isc-dhcp-server(用于设置DHCP服务器的全局选项)。

  2. 创建备份目录(可选): 如果你想将备份文件存储在一个特定的目录中,可以创建一个新目录来存放它们。例如:

    sudo mkdir /backup/dhcp
    
  3. 备份配置文件: 使用 cp 命令将配置文件复制到备份目录中。例如:

    sudo cp /etc/dhcp/dhcpd.conf /backup/dhcp/
    sudo cp /etc/dhcp/dhcpd6.conf /backup/dhcp/  # 如果使用IPv6
    sudo cp /etc/default/isc-dhcp-server /backup/dhcp/  # 如果需要备份全局选项
    
  4. 压缩备份文件(可选): 为了节省空间,你可以将备份文件压缩成一个压缩包。例如:

    sudo tar -czvf /backup/dhcp/dhcp_backup.tar.gz /backup/dhcp/
    
  5. 记录备份信息: 记录备份的时间和任何相关的信息,以便在需要时可以轻松找到和使用备份文件。例如:

    echo "DHCP Configuration Backup - $(date)" | sudo tee -a /var/log/dhcp_backup.log
    
  6. 自动化备份(可选): 如果你想定期自动备份DHCP配置文件,可以将上述命令添加到 cron 作业中。例如,每天凌晨2点备份:

    sudo crontab -e
    

    然后在打开的编辑器中添加以下行:

    0 2 * * * /usr/bin/tar -czvf /backup/dhcp/dhcp_backup_$(date +\%Y\%m\%d).tar.gz /etc/dhcp/ >> /var/log/dhcp_backup.log 2>&1
    

通过以上步骤,你可以确保Debian DHCP服务器的配置文件得到安全备份,并在需要时可以轻松恢复。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e58dAzsNAwBTDFM.html

推荐文章

  • 如何在Debian上升级Python

    在Debian系统上升级Python,可以按照以下步骤进行:
    方法一:使用APT包管理器 更新APT包列表
    sudo apt update 安装或升级Python
    Debian的默认仓库...

  • Python在Debian中如何进行单元测试

    在Debian系统中进行Python单元测试,你可以使用Python的内置模块unittest或者第三方库如pytest。以下是两种方法的简要说明和示例:
    方法一:使用Python内置...

  • Debian如何设置文件隐藏

    在Debian系统中,设置文件隐藏的方法与在其他Linux发行版中设置文件隐藏的方法相同。以下是设置文件隐藏的步骤:
    方法一:使用点(.)前缀 创建隐藏文件: ...

  • debian cximage与其他软件对比

    Debian是一个流行的Linux发行版,以其稳定性和安全性而闻名。CxImage是一个开源的图像处理库,用于处理多种图像格式。然而,由于缺乏具体的对比信息,无法提供De...

  • Nginx日志慢查询如何优化

    Nginx日志慢查询优化是一个复杂的过程,涉及到多个方面的调整和优化。以下是一些关键的优化策略:
    调整工作进程数和线程数 调整工作进程数:Nginx的工作进程...

  • Debian swapper大小如何设置

    在Debian系统中,swapper(交换分区)的大小设置通常涉及以下几个步骤:
    1. 查看当前交换分区大小
    首先,你需要检查当前系统的交换分区大小。可以使用...

  • Apache日志在CentOS上如何查看

    在CentOS系统中,Apache的日志文件通常位于 /var/log/httpd/ 目录下,包括访问日志(access_log)和错误日志(error_log)。以下是查看Apache日志的方法: 使用 ...

  • 在Ubuntu上如何配置Python解释器

    在Ubuntu上配置Python解释器可以通过以下几种方法:
    使用APT包管理器安装Python
    这是最简单的方法,适用于需要快速配置系统默认Python版本的情况。 更...